The first case of it appearing in any form in print was hundreds of years after the bubonic plague ravaged, and red rings were rarely a symptom of the disease anyways. There are dozens of versions of this rhyme, many of which have nothing to do with symptoms of the plague, and explanations of the connection with the plague vary depending on who you ask. It's also bizarre that children would have been singing this song for, what, 700 years? before anybody realized they were singing this song about the plague.
